Gordon Leaving Indiana for NBA
Monday, April 07, 2008 at 05:57 PM | Read More
Indiana freshman Eric Gordon is entering the NBA draft.
While he has not yet signed with an agent, his father, Eric Gordon Sr., said he intended to sign with one, which would officially end his college eligibility. The move was expected long before Gordon made the announcement Monday. When he joined the Hoosiers, many people predicted the 6-foot-4 guard with the nifty moves and NBA 3-point range would go straight to the league after one college season. He’s projected as a top-10 pick in the June draft.

Cavaliers, Supersonics, and Bulls Pull 11-Player Deal
Friday, February 22, 2008 at 11:14 AM | Read More
The Cleveland Cavaliers, Seattle Supersonics and the Chicago Bulls certainly went for the drama this year, waiting until the 11th hour to sign an 11-player blockbuster deal that just beat yesterday’s NBA trade deadline. Looks like NBA superstar, LeBron James, is getting a slew of new teammates to try to help him win his first NBA title. The trade is the third largest in NBA history, and breaks down like this: the Cavaliers get the Bulls’ center Ben Wallace, Wally Szczerbiak from the Sonics, Delonte West from Seattle, Chicago’s Joe Smith, and a second-round draft pick from the Bulls.
